    As Liverpool’s director of research for over a decade, Ian Graham was a key person in the background as the Reds won every trophy possible under Jurgen Klopp.

    Graham and his team of data analysts played a role in the appointment of Klopp, plus key signings like Sadio Mane, Mo Salah, Andy Robertson, Joel Matip and plenty more.

    Initially appointed by Michael Edwards in 2012 after they had worked together at Tottenham, Graham left Liverpool in 2023 and set up an analytics consultancy firm, Ludonautics, with Edwards.

    I'd would love to see more of Chiesa regardless, but according to the BBC :

    "Every season, the Premier League champions are given 40 winners medals.

    Of those 40 medals, Premier League rules stipulate one is allocated to every player who has made five or more appearances in the competition during the season."
